Hi
I coloured hair last night in magenta red by l'oreal majicontrast and the result was amazing...she has already coloured red hair and wanted it to be a deeper colour. As her hair was short we did an all over colour and it turned out well and she was happy. However she washes her hair everyday and she has a few blonde highlights going through her t bar which are turning a pinky tone (I know magenta red is a fuscia pink tone) I just wanted to know what I can put on the lighter bits to get it to the deep red like the rest of the hair? She's worried she will have light pink hair soon! Any help would be great...I used 6% and her natural base is 6 |
